Ink Master might not be on the air right now, but Spike is proving to be the go-to channel for all things tattoos. On Tuesday the network is launching their new digital series, The Art of Ink.

The Art of Ink is a six-episode series that explores a different genre of tattoos every week. Each installment features top artists in the industry as they reveal a bit of history behind some of the imagery and techniques they use. 

Episode one, The Art of Ink: Japanese, features Taki Kitamura and Horitomo of State of Grace Tattoo in San Jose, California, and Luke Stewart of Seventh Son Tattoo in San Francisco, California. Watch the Mic exclusive premiere below:

Spike will be releasing a new episode every Tuesday leading up to the season nine premiere of Ink Master on June 6. While the digital series is a standalone from the reality competition, it's an interesting — and educational — watch for viewers who want to know more about the styles behind some of the weekly challenges. 

Future installments of The Art of Ink will cover new school, biomechanical, water color, neo traditional and trash polka.
